0
我想获得与认证基本和SSL保护的文件的内容,使用此代码:PHP卷曲和SSL认证基本
<?php
$ch=curl_init();
curl_setopt($ch,CURLOPT_URL,'https://webservicexxx.com:60443/services.asmx?WSDL');
curl_setopt($ch, CURLOPT_USERPWD, "MYLOGIN:MYPASSWORD");
curl_setopt($ch, CURLOPT_SSL_VERIFYPEER, false); // no verify
curl_setopt($ch,CURLOPT_CONNECTTIMEOUT,5);
curl_setopt($ch,CURLOPT_RETURNTRANSFER,1);
$buffer = curl_exec($ch);
curl_close($ch);
print $buffer;
?>
但结果,我的屏幕上我拥有的不是内容文件,我woulk喜欢得到,但我有这个网页:
Erreur HTTP 401.2 - Non autorisé : Accès refusé en raison de la configuration du serveur.
这意味着,认证不起作用。我能做些什么来获取文件的内容?
确保您的服务器上安装了openssl。 – freshnode
我已经拥有了。 –